Two-year-old Luke Cenkus was released from T.C. Thompson Children’s Hospital today, one week after he and his family were attacked by a black bear in Polk County.
Luke, who underwent one surgery for significant puncture wounds to his head, is with his father and other family members, according to a news release. His mother, Susan, 45, who also was mauled in the April 13 attack, is listed in “stable but guarded” condition at Erlanger hospital after several surgeries, according to the news release.
